I'm planning on creating an official "servers.pvsc" file for users of our LANL HPC platforms similar to what NERSC provides (see https://www.nersc.gov/users/software/data-visualization-and-analytics/paraview). I've noticed that if I add a server using the GUI "Connect to Server" interface that the resulting saved "servers.pvsc" file has the following form of a "server tag" entry:

 <Server name="Whatev" configuration=""
resource="csrc://localhost:11111">
   <ManualStartup/>
</Server>

I'm curious as to what the "configuration" attribute in the Server XML tag is used for. Could it be used to refer to another XML "pvsc" file to deal with complication connection processes? Or is it just an unused attribute?
